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.10.16;
Скачать: CL | DM;

Вниз

Блокировка записи   Найти похожие ветки 

 
suharew   (2005-09-06 20:14) [0]

Добры вечер. Продолжаю осваивать IBX. у меня с базой работают несколько пользователей. Добавление,удаление,редактирование записей таблицы происходит посредством SQL запроса. В программе при нажатии Ctr+F1 появляется форма где в обычных Edit`ах находятся значения полей считаные из той строки таблицы где находится курсор. После редактирования данные опять же с помощью SQL (update) заносятся в таблицу. Как организовать след. Если один пользователь уже открыл форму для редактирования, то у другого при попытке открытия формы для редактирования выходила надпись что запись блокирована.  Когда работал с Paradox то там стоило в начале написать Table1.Edit и все, эту запись уже никто не будет редактировать. Можно ли такое реализовать.????


 
Desdechado ©   (2005-09-06 20:29) [1]

Нет. В SQL-серверах так не делают. Кто последний, тот и папа.
Обычно разносят пользователей: один правит одни данные, другой - другие. Или они за одну бумажку вдвоем держатся?
Хотя можно попробовать делать SELECT ... FOR UPDATE


 
Sergey_Masloff   (2005-09-06 20:46) [2]

http://www.ibase.ru/devinfo/pslock.htm



Страницы: 1 вся ветка

Текущий архив: 2005.10.16;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.028 c
4-1124203470
s999
2005-08-16 18:44
2005.10.16
TranslateMessage и VK_HOME, VK_END...


6-1119547529
GEEK
2005-06-23 21:25
2005.10.16
Удаление строк изУдаление строк из HTML страницы


1-1127388681
grizzli
2005-09-22 15:31
2005.10.16
Админ delphi


14-1127844074
LordOfRock
2005-09-27 22:01
2005.10.16
Ульяновск


2-1126974999
нарка
2005-09-17 20:36
2005.10.16
досрочный выход из for-цикла